Understanding Digital Products
What Are Digital Products?
Digital products are intangible goods that exist in a digital format. This category includes:
- Online Courses: Educational programs delivered through videos, quizzes, and interactive content.
- eBooks: Written content that can be downloaded and read on various devices.
- Printables: Downloadable designs for personal use, such as planners, art, or worksheets.
- Digital Tools and Templates: Software or design assets that help users complete specific tasks.
- Memberships and Subscriptions: Access to exclusive content or communities.
By understanding the variety of digital products available, we can identify which ones align with our brand and audience.
Benefits of Selling Digital Products
Selling digital products presents several advantages:
- Low Overhead Costs: Unlike physical products, digital products require minimal upfront investment. We can create and sell them without worrying about inventory or shipping costs.
- Scalability: Once a digital product is created, it can be sold repeatedly without the need for additional production, allowing us to reach a wider audience.
- Flexibility: Digital products can be sold globally, giving us the opportunity to cater to customers from different regions and demographics.
- Passive Income Potential: With the right marketing strategy, digital products can generate income with little ongoing effort after the initial creation and launch.
Identifying Your Target Audience
Understanding Your Ideal Customer
Before we can effectively market our digital products, we need to identify our target audience. This involves understanding their needs, preferences, and pain points. Here are some steps to consider:
- Conduct Market Research: Use surveys, social media insights, and keyword research to gather data about our potential customers.
- Create Buyer Personas: Develop detailed profiles of our ideal customers, including demographics, interests, and purchasing behaviors. This will help us tailor our marketing strategies.
- Analyze Competitors: Look at competitors in our niche to see who they are targeting and what products are resonating with their audiences. This can provide valuable insights into market gaps we can fill.

Marketing Strategies for Digital Products
1. Email Marketing
Email marketing remains one of the most effective tools for promoting digital products. Here’s how to leverage it:
- Build an Email List: Start capturing emails from potential customers by offering free resources or lead magnets in exchange for their contact information.
- Segment Our Audience: Tailor our email campaigns based on customer interests, behaviors, and demographics to improve engagement and conversion rates.
- Create Compelling Campaigns: Design emails that highlight our digital products, share success stories, and provide exclusive offers to encourage purchases.
2. Content Marketing
Content marketing is essential for establishing authority and driving traffic to our products. We can:
- Start a Blog: Share valuable insights related to our niche that resonate with our audience. This not only positions us as an expert but also improves SEO.
- Utilize Video Content: Create engaging videos that showcase our products, demonstrate their features, and share customer testimonials.
- Host Webinars: Offer free webinars to educate our audience on topics related to our digital products. This can create interest and build trust.
3. Social Media Promotion
Social media platforms provide an excellent avenue for reaching our target audience. Consider the following strategies:
- Develop a Content Calendar: Plan and schedule posts that align with our marketing goals and audience interests.
- Use Paid Advertising: Invest in targeted ads on platforms like Facebook and Instagram to reach a wider audience and promote our digital products.
- Engage with Influencers: Collaborate with influencers in our niche to leverage their audience and gain credibility.
4. Leverage Affiliate Marketing
Affiliate marketing allows us to partner with others who can promote our digital products for a commission. This expands our reach and brings in potential customers we may not have accessed otherwise.
- Set Up an Affiliate Program: Create a program that incentivizes affiliates to promote our products. Provide them with marketing materials and track their performance.
5. Offer Free Samples
Offering free samples or trials of our digital products can entice potential customers to make a purchase.
- Create a Free Lead Magnet: Develop a valuable resource related to our product that customers can access in exchange for their email address.
- Conduct Free Workshops: Host workshops that provide a glimpse into the value of our full offerings, encouraging participants to purchase the complete product.
6. Utilize Paid Advertising
Investing in paid advertising can significantly enhance our reach and visibility. Here’s how to make the most of it:
- Google Ads: Utilize search ads to target specific keywords related to our digital products.
- Social Media Ads: Use targeted ads on platforms like Facebook, Instagram, and LinkedIn to showcase our products to a broader audience.
- Retargeting Campaigns: Implement retargeting ads to re-engage visitors who showed interest in our products but didn’t convert.
Measuring Success and Optimizing Strategies
Tracking Performance
To understand the effectiveness of our marketing strategies, we need to track relevant metrics:
- Website Analytics: Use tools like Google Analytics to monitor traffic, user behavior, and conversion rates on our Shopify store.
- Email Metrics: Analyze open rates, click-through rates, and conversion rates for our email campaigns to identify areas for improvement.
- Social Media Insights: Review engagement metrics on social media platforms to understand what content resonates with our audience.
Optimizing Based on Data
Based on our performance metrics, we can make data-driven decisions to optimize our marketing strategies. This may involve A/B testing different ad creatives, refining our email copy, or adjusting our content marketing approach.
